State Police Identify Driver Who Fled on I-81 in Schuylkill County; Wanted on Burglary Charges

The Pennsylvania State Police at Frackville are searching for a man who fled from a high-speed traffic stop on Interstate 81 late last month.

The incident occurred around 5:45 p.m. on Friday, March 21, when troopers attempted to stop a blue Subaru Impreza for speeding on I-81 southbound in Delano Township, Schuylkill County. The driver refused to pull over, accelerating to speeds over 100 mph and dangerously weaving through traffic by passing vehicles on the shoulder, according to police.

The vehicle, bearing Pennsylvania registration LYV9976, briefly exited the highway and entered Mahanoy City before successfully evading law enforcement.

Following an investigation, State Police have identified the driver as David Brannigan, 43, of Hanover Township. Authorities believe Brannigan is currently residing in Shamokin. In addition to fleeing the traffic stop, Brannigan is wanted on an outstanding warrant connected to a 2022 burglary case in Luzerne County.
